SB 1363, 68th R.S.
Creating and establishing a conservation and reclamation district under Article XVI, Section 59, Constitution of Texas, to be known as "Harris County Municipal Utility District No. 233, of Harris County, Texas," and declaring the district a governmental agency and a body corporate and politic; defining the boundaries; finding the field notes and boundaries form a closure; finding benefit to all property within the district; requiring a confirmation election before issuance of bonds; conferring on the district the rights, powers, privileges, authority, and functions of the general laws of Texas applicable to municipal utility districts created under Chapter 54, Title 4, Water Code, where not in conflict with this Act, and adopting same by reference; providing for appointment of the first directors of the district and for qualifications of directors and the filling of vacancies; providing for terms and elections of directors; finding and declaring that the requirements of Article XVI, Section 59(d) and Section 59(e), Constitution of Texas, have been performed and accomplished; requiring compliance with certain provisions of ordinances or resolutions of the Houston City Council; enacting other provisions relating to the above subjects; providing a severability clause; and declaring an emergency.
